Ordinals
beta
Address bc1qq50h488vchdsdcx5yg48qfllw0ur3v763xgtqj
sat balance
1252989
outputs
812c20248dc600c04445a63d0dbaf102e4548a48b3cdd12fa20d206b82528f66:8
05a8cfe44830a16f83bf082f2cb914e2e7cab67da8fb05a302a983221f61f168:0